Rwanda Foreign Minister received U.S. Congress Staffers

Minister of Foreign Affairs Olivier Nduhungirehe welcomed a delegation of U.S. Congress Staffers on a working visit, where they discussed the strong and longstanding relations between Rwanda and the United States, spanning more than three decades.
They exchanged views on the close and transparent cooperation between Rwanda and the U.S. Congress, particularly with the Africa Subcommittee of the House Foreign Affairs Committee (HFAC).
Cooperation between Rwanda and the U.S. Congress is anchored in bipartisan legislative engagement, regular Congressional delegations visiting Kigali, and diplomatic exchanges focused on health, energy, regional security, and economic investment.
